Referring to FIG. 1, intelligent vanity structure 1000 includes vanity frame 100, sink structure 200, rinsing device 300, and vanity mirror mechanism 400; toilet rack 100 includes support frame 110, and locate support table 120 of support frame 110, basin structure 200 inlays and locates on support table 120, rinse device 300 and locate on support table 120 and support frame 110, rinse device 300 and be used for providing the articles for washing according to the user's demand is automatic, toilet mirror mechanism 400 is including locating mirror body adjustment structure 410 on support table 120, and locate the intelligent toilet mirror on mirror body adjustment structure 410, intelligent toilet mirror is used for supplying the user to observe and arrange the appearance of instrument, and provide virtual dress ornaments experience for the user.

Further, referring to fig. 2, the mirror adjustment structure 410 includes a first rotating structure 411 disposed on the supporting platform 120, and a second rotating structure 412 disposed on the first rotating structure 411, and the intelligent vanity mirror is vertically disposed on the second rotating structure 412. The first rotating structure 411 can drive the smart vanity mirror to rotate along its longitudinal axis, which can be similar to a human "pan" if the smart vanity mirror is assumed to be an upright human head. The second rotation structure 412 can drive the smart vanity mirror to rotate along its horizontal axis, and the second rotation direction can be analogous to a human "nodding" motion if the smart vanity mirror is assumed to be an upright human head. Just owing to set up first rotating-structure 411 and second rotating-structure 412, intelligent toilet mirror can the multi-angle be adjusted in a flexible way to adapt to the service environment of multiple difference, adaptability is stronger better. The first rotating structure 411 and the second rotating structure 412 may be installed in many ways as long as the structural functions can be successfully realized without departing from the essence of the present invention. For example: the first rotating structure 411 includes a first rotating frame 411a disposed on the supporting platform 120, a first rotating shaft 411b rotatably disposed on the first rotating frame 411a and parallel to the plane of the supporting platform 120, and a first rotating driver 411c disposed on the first rotating frame 411a and connected to the first rotating shaft 411 b; the second rotating structure 412 includes a second rotating frame 412a disposed on the first rotating shaft 411b, a second rotating shaft 412b rotatably disposed on the second rotating frame 412a and perpendicular to the plane of the support platform 120, and a second rotating driver 412c disposed on the second rotating frame 412a and connected to the second rotating shaft 412b, wherein the smart vanity mirror is disposed on the second rotating shaft 412 b.

Furthermore, intelligent toilet glass is including locating the intelligent display that has the mirror surface function on mirror body adjustment structure 410 to and locate the camera on the intelligent display, the camera is used for acquireing user's image and carry to the intelligent display, the intelligent display is used for showing the image that the user wore virtual clothes ornaments according to user's demand. The intelligent toilet mirror can utilize the existing intelligent AI technology, so that the user can avoid repeated clothes wearing and matching, the time is saved, and the energy waste is avoided.

In this embodiment, referring to fig. 3, the rinsing device 300 comprises a toothbrush cup pushing mechanism 310 disposed on the supporting platform 120 and arranged side by side with the toilet mirror mechanism 400, and a towel pushing mechanism 320 disposed below the supporting platform 120 and connected to the supporting frame 110; the toothbrush cup pushing mechanism 310 comprises a toothbrush cup pushing box frame 311 which is arranged on the support table 120 and provided with a containing cavity, a toothbrush cup rotating switching mechanism 312 and a toothbrush cup pushing mechanism 313 which are arranged in the containing cavity of the pushing box frame, wherein the toothbrush cup rotating switching mechanism 312 is used for placing and rotating a plurality of toothbrush cups, and the toothbrush cup pushing mechanism 313 is used for pushing one toothbrush cup on the toothbrush cup rotating switching mechanism 312 out of the containing cavity. Through automatic toothbrush cup push mechanism 310 and towel push mechanism 320, realize toothbrush cup and deliver and the automatic function of delivering of towel, can simplify user's the process of toilet, promote user's happiness.

Specifically, referring to fig. 3 to 6, the toothbrush cup rotation switching mechanism 312 includes a circular rotating bottom plate 314 rotatably disposed in the accommodating cavity of the toothbrush cup pushing box holder 311, a plurality of toothbrush cup trays 316 circumferentially disposed on the rotating bottom plate along the rotating bottom plate, and a bottom plate rotation driving structure 318 disposed on the toothbrush cup pushing box holder 311, the toothbrush cup pushing mechanism 313 includes a pushing driving structure 315 disposed in the accommodating cavity of the toothbrush cup pushing box holder 311, and a pushing link structure 317 connected to the pushing driving structure 315, the pushing link structure 317 is correspondingly matched with one of the toothbrush cup trays 316 at the exit position of the accommodating cavity, and is configured to push the toothbrush cup tray 316 and a toothbrush cup placed on the toothbrush cup tray 316 out of the accommodating cavity. It should be noted that the work flow of the toothbrush cup pushing mechanism 310 is as follows: the circular rotating bottom plate 314 is controlled by a servo motor, and the rotating angle is 120 degrees as a unit, so that the function of automatically rotating and selecting the dental appliance tray 316 is realized. The servo motor is fixed on a top baffle of the toothbrush cup pushing box frame 311 and is connected with the circular rotating bottom plate 314 through a rotating connecting rod structure. The working process of the mechanism comprises the steps that firstly, a user of the system is identified through the sensing identification system to determine the toothbrush cup required to be used, then, the upper servo motor is utilized to rotate the toothbrush cup by a corresponding angle to a position right opposite to the toothpaste extrusion box, then, the lower pushing connecting rod structure 317 pushes the toothbrush right opposite to the toothpaste extrusion box to be in contact with the toothpaste extrusion box, then, the toothbrush cup is returned to the position right opposite to the toothpaste extrusion box through the toothbrush cup pushing mechanism 313, finally, the toothbrush cup is rotated to the sliding track port through the upper servo motor, and the toothbrush cup is pushed out through the motor reverse rotation of the lower pushing connecting rod structure 317 to be used by the user.

Specifically, in the present example, referring to fig. 6, the pushing link 317 may be a parallelogram mechanism, and the toothbrush cup pushing mechanism 313 realizes precise control of the pushing distance through the parallelogram mechanism. The power rod of the parallelogram mechanism is directly connected with the pushing motor, the opening and closing angles of the two rods are controlled through the rotation of the pushing motor, and the distance control is realized by matching the two limiting laths.

In the present embodiment, referring to fig. 3 and 7, the towel pushing mechanism 320 includes a towel rack 321 disposed below the supporting platform 120 and connected to the supporting platform 110, and a towel delivering rack 323 disposed on the supporting platform 110 and corresponding to the towel rack 321, wherein the towel delivering rack 323 has a moving stroke along the height direction of the supporting platform 110 and above the supporting platform 120. The towel aired on the towel rack 321 can be delivered through the towel delivery frame 323, so that the step of manually holding the towel by a person is avoided; the towel delivery shelf 323 has a movable stroke along the height of the support frame 110 and above the support table 120, and can deliver the towel to the user.

Specifically, referring to fig. 7, the towel placing rack 321 is composed of three pairs of towel placing rods, and a towel is placed on each pair of towel placing rods. The motor drives the gear to rotate, the gear drives the rack to move back and forth, and the three pairs of towel placing rods also move back and forth along with the rack, so that the towel delivery frame 323 only takes the towels on the middle pair of towel placing rods. The towel delivery rack 323 is composed of a pair of towel delivery rods which are in drive connection with two identical meshing spur gears, respectively. The towel delivery frame 323 and the meshing surface of the two gears are constantly and symmetrically distributed along with the rotation of one gear driven by the steering engine. When the distance between the two rods of the towel delivery rack 323 is smaller than the distance between a certain pair of towel placing rods, the towel delivery rack 323 moves upwards from the lower part of the towel placing rack 321 at the moment, and the towel is lifted from the inside of the towel placing rack 321, so that the towel is transferred from the towel placing rack 321 to the towel delivery rack 323; the upward movement continues for the user to use. After the towel feeding device is used, a user puts the towels back to the towel delivery frame 323, the towel delivery frame 323 moves downwards, and the steering engine rotates to enable the distance between the two towel delivery rods to be enlarged to be larger than the distance between the towel placing rods; and then through the towel rack 321, at which point the transition of the towels from the towel delivery rack 323 to the towel rack 321 is accomplished. In the technical scheme provided by the invention, the variable-distance towel delivery frame 323 is matched with the towel placing frame 321 to realize intelligent selection and reciprocating delivery, and the mechanism innovation is applied to reduce the human labor and realize automation and intellectualization to a greater extent.

In the process of airing the towels on the towel placing rack 321, the towels cannot be aired in time due to temperature or humidity. On the one hand, bacteria may grow on the towels and on the other hand, odour may also be generated on the towels. Therefore, the used towel needs to be sterilized and dried, in the technical scheme provided by the invention, the towel pushing mechanism 320 further comprises a towel drying box 325 arranged on the support frame 110, the towel placing frame 321 is arranged corresponding to the towel drying box 325, and the towel drying box 325 is used for drying and sterilizing the towel, so that the health and good use experience of a user are guaranteed. Many skin care products may be used during toilet washing, such as facial washes, body washes, and the like; especially for women, daily cosmetics need to be stored on the toilet table, so the toilet table needs to have a certain storage function. In the embodiment, referring to fig. 3, 8 and 9, the intelligent toilet table structure 1000 includes a locker structure 500 disposed on the supporting frame 110 and below the supporting platform 120, and the locker structure 500 has a moving stroke along the height direction of the supporting frame 110 and above the supporting platform 120, so as to facilitate the user to store and take the washing tools.

The operation of the cabinet structure 500 is as follows: the lead screw 520 is rotated through the lead screw motor 510, the upper nut of the lead screw 520 is driven to move up and down on the lead screw 520, the reciprocating motion of two chassis which are arranged below the storage cabinet structure 500 and adjacent to the motor in the vertical direction is driven through the lead screw nut transmission structure, the whole lifting and withdrawing of the storage cabinet structure 500 are achieved, and the movement is convenient and fast.

Referring to fig. 8 to 9, the storage cabinet structure 500 is divided into three layers, a first layer and a second layer from top to bottom are integrated and can rotate freely along the center, each layer is divided into four open storage boxes, a user can rotate the storage boxes of the first and second layers freely to the position facing the user and then select the required articles from the storage boxes, the third layer is composed of three movable closed storage boxes, each box can move a certain distance along the track of the user and unfold in a petal shape until the opening on the box is exposed, and then the user can take out the required articles from the opening on the box to the inside.

To describe how the storage boxes on the bottom layer come out, first, the screw motor 510 drives the screw 520 to move, and the whole storage cabinet structure 500 ascends. When the drawer structure 500 is raised to the point where the slot 540 of the rotary platform coincides with the card 550 of the entire platform, the lead screw motor 510 stops rotating. The connection rotation platform motor 530 is then activated and the card 550 is locked relative to the card slot 540. At the moment, the rotating platform is fixed, and the storage cabinet connected with the motor and the rotating platform rotate relatively; due to the cooperation of the two connectors and the interaction with the sliding rails, the lowermost layer of the drawer structure 500 will expand in a "petal" fashion. When the storage box moves to the most open state, the motor connected with the rotary platform stops rotating, and the screw rod motor 510 continues to ascend until the card 550 is separated from the locking of the card slot 540. Finally, the whole storage cabinet structure 500 rotates slowly with the rotating platform motor 530, and the user can access corresponding articles; the number of rotations is an integer number of rotations. The storage cabinet is unfolded in a petal type movement mode, and complex movement is completed under the condition of reducing power sources by combining automatic limiting clamping and locking. After use, the user can return to the original position through reverse operation.

As previously mentioned, the intelligent vanity further includes a sink structure 200. In this embodiment, the supporting platform 120 is covered with a platform plate, and the middle of the platform plate is recessed downward to form a water tank structure 200. Further, the intelligent vanity structure 1000 includes a tabletop cleaning mechanism 600 disposed on the support platform 120; the table top cleaning mechanism 600 includes a cleaning driving structure disposed on the supporting table 120, and a cleaning roller 610 connected to the cleaning driving structure, and the cleaning driving structure is used to drive the cleaning roller 610 to move back and forth on the table top to clean the table top. The table-board cleaning mechanism 600 improves the cleaning efficiency, can ensure the cleanness and tidiness of the table board of the toilet table, and prevents bacteria from breeding.

Referring to fig. 10, the tabletop cleaning function is realized by the tabletop cleaning mechanism 600, and the tabletop cleaning mechanism 600 may be an equal-length slider-crank mechanism, and the equal-length slider-crank mechanism realizes automatic cleaning of the tabletop by rolling back and forth on the tabletop. Specifically, the equal-length slider-crank mechanism is formed by two moving rods and a roller, and the first moving rod 620 rotates around the origin of the first moving rod by 360 degrees to drive the second moving rod 630 to rotate with the upper gear, so that the roller rotates while moving left and right, and the cleaning purpose is achieved.
